Leadership Overview

Opal HealthCare has 4 executives leading key functions including strategy, operations, financial management, and digital transformation.

Committed to enhancing resident wellbeing, Opal HealthCare delivers high-quality clinical care and nutritious dining across diverse residential communities throughout Australia to foster independence and comfort.

Leadership Roles at Opal HealthCare

  • Chief Executive Officer - Rachel Argaman
  • Chief Financial Officer - Ben Feek
  • Chief Operating Officer - Ian Burge
  • Chief Improvement Officer (Chief Information Officer) - Ben Lancken
